More on HBP DVD!
Posted by Megs

As I posted last month there are a TON of Special Features on the Half-Blood Prince DVD.  More of the features have been released.

  • Close-Up With The Cast of Harry Potter (trt: 28:30) (Hosts Matthew Lewis (“Neville Longbottom”) and Alfred Enoch (“Dean Thomas”) lead us on an entertaining look at the cast of Harry Potter as they explore their interests away from acting and spend a day on set with the production team.)
    • Editing with Daniel Radcliffe: Daniel and editor Mark Day have a light-hearted conversation about film editing and how to get the right shot for a scene
    • Special Effects with Matthew Lewis, Oliver Phelps and Tom Felton: The guys get a “science lesson” from Special Effects Supervisor John Richardson and technician Matthew Harlow.
    • Owl Training with Jessie Cave: Jessie heads outside for training tips with “hootie” and owl trainer Guillaume Grange.
    • Stunt Training with Rupert Grint: Rupert shows off his thrill for danger with the stunt department.
    • Costume Designs with Evanna Lynch: Evanna shares her jewelry designs with Costume Designer Jany Temime.
    • Art with Bonnie Wright: Bonnie and graphic designer Eduardo Lima show off the fun props, products and set designs.
    • Behind the Camera with James Phelps: In his debut performance in the assistant director department, James actually becomes a crew member on set.
    • Make-Up with Emma Watson: Emma and designer Amanda Knight talk about the biggest challenges on this year’s film.

Bonnie:The Imaginarium Of Doctor Parnassus Premiere
Posted by Megs

Bonnie was at the London premiere of The Imaginarium Of Doctor Parnassus. Heath Ledger is one of the stars of the film, he was in the middle of filming when he tragically passed away.  Johnny Depp, Jude Law and Colin Farrell stepped in to play his role at different stages of his life. The 3 actors gave all the money they received for this movie to Heath Ledger’s daughter Matilda so that her economic future would be secure.

Bonnie Wright to judge competition
Posted by Megs

In association with Edun, Made-By, a label that aims to produce sustainable fashion, have announced a t-shirt designing competition for young designers will be able to submit their ideas for sustainability themed t-shirts, for the brand.  Bonnie Wright will be one of the judges in the competition.

Designs can be uploaded to the Made-By website starting October 1st. The winner will be chosen by a public vote and the panel of judges. The top ten designs, picked by the public, will go to the judges, who will pick the winner.  To participate in the Contest you must be a legal resident of the 50 United States and District of Columbia, and at least 18 years old.
